The new logic will use the `ProxyConfig.Concurrency` setting (which can be configured mesh wide or per-pod), if set, and otherwise set concurrency based on the CPU limit allocated to the container For example, a limit of 2500m would set concurrency to 3. Prior to this release, sidecars followed this logic, but sometimes incorrectly determined the CPU limit.
